This stays in the bladder for one hour after surgery. … See more It is normal to blood, debris and small blood clots in the urine for one to two weeks after surgery. If you see blood in the urine, drink more water and be sure avoid strenuous activity or heavy lifting. You may feel burning … See more A foley catheter may be left place for 3 to 14 days to allow the bladder time to heal. Keep the catheter well secured to the leg. Avoid any tugging on the catheter. WebIntroduction and hypothesis: This study evaluated the effects of using a heating pad during cystoscopy on anxiety, pain, and distress in female patients. Methods: Seventy-four … WebUsing a heating pad has become an established comple-mentary modality in some invasive procedures [11, 12], and an effective tool for decreasing pain and anxiety [13]. Therefore, we sought to assess the impact of using a heating padonpatients’perceptionsofanxiety,distress,andpaindur-ing cystoscopy. Materials and …

Limit or avoid alcohol, caffeine, and spicy or acidic foods, which can irritate your bladder. Drink plenty of water. …

WebApr 12, 2024 · Applying a heating pad over your abdomen can ease muscle pain, cramps, and spasms. If you do not have a heating pad, a bottle of hot water or a warm washcloth can also help. 3. Wear cotton and avoid tight-fitting clothes. Tight pants and underwear can be uncomfortable when you are dealing with abdominal pain and other UTI symptoms.
